Q: How much does it cost to open a car?

A: The cost to open a car can differ depending on the circumstance and the locksmith. Typically, you can expect to pay between ₤ 20 and ₤ 100 for a basic car unlock. If the key is broken inside the lock or if the service is provided in an emergency situation, the expense may be greater.

Q: Can a car locksmith replace a lost key?

A: Yes, a car locksmith can replace a lost key. They can create a new key utilizing the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a pre-existing key if you have one. For modern-day vehicles with keyless entry systems, they can likewise program a new key fob.

Q: Is it legal to have a car locksmith open my car if I don't have the key?

A: Yes, it is legal for a car locksmith to open your car if you don't have the key, however they will need proof that you are the owner of the vehicle. This can include a chauffeur's license, vehicle registration, and sometimes a notarized declaration.

Q: How long does it take for a car locksmith to arrive?

A: The action time for a car locksmith can vary depending upon their availability and your area. The majority of locksmiths offer a 30-minute to 1-hour action time, specifically for emergency situation services.

Q: Can a car locksmith change the locks on my car?

A: Yes, a car locksmith can change the locks on your car. This is often provided for security reasons, specifically if you've recently acquired a used car or if you suspect that somebody has damaged your vehicle's locks.
